The Ca' dei Tre Oci (House of Three Eyes), which stands on the Giudecca, was designed in the neo-gothic style by the artist Mario de Maria (1852-1924), and built in 1913. Casa di Maria, as the house is also known, was expressly designed to commemorate both the living and the dead.Shortly before it was built, Mario de Maria's young daughter died. Casa dei Tre Oci (House of Three Eyes), also known as Casa di Maria, is a palace overlooking the Giudecca Canal, located near Le Zitelle, in the sestiere of Dorsoduro, on the Giudecca island, in Venice. The name of the palace comes from the three large windows on its facade, which resemble three eyes (òci meaning eyes in the Venetian dialect).

The Casa dei Tre Oci or Casa di Maria is a modern, neo-gothic palace located on the island of Giudecca of the sestiere of Dorsoduro in Venice. The facade is visible across the Giudecca Canal from the Church of the Zitelle . History La Casa dei Tre Oci was designed in 1912-1913 by the Bolognese painter Mario de Maria as his own house.
